The Robert Blake Murder Trial
On May 4, 2001, actor Robert Blake and his wife, Bonny Lee Bakley, had dinner in this restaurant. After the meal, he walked her to his car around the corner. He returned to the restaurant to retrieve a handgun that he had dropped in the booth he'd dined in. Shortly afterward Blake would be pounding on the door of filmmaker Sean Stanek's house, yelling that his wife was hurt. Bonny had been shot twice; once in the shoulder and once in the head. Her wounds were fatal.
Blake was accused by authorities in her murder and stood trial. He was eventually acquitted in the criminal trial, but was later held liable for her death in a civil suit.
